The pilot arrested for causing the uproar on JetBlue flight 191 remains in custody on Monday awaiting hearing.

JetBlue pilot Clayton Osbon, 49, of Richmond Hill, Georgia remains in custody in the Randall County Jail after being arrested for interfering with the flight crew.

A U.S. Magistrate Judge ordered Osbon to stay in custody at the Randall County Jail until Thursday, that is when the judge will determine his bond.

Osbon was charged last week by federal authorities, he could face up to 20 years in prison. Osbon caused JetBlue flight 191 to make an emergency landing at the Rick Husband International Airport after he was said to be running up the aisle and banging on the cockpit doors yelling about 9/11 and bombs.

Some passengers on board were able to detain Obson, no one on board was injured including the flight crew and passengers.
